Not all Yaris models have that lever that you mentioned, but I believe you need to pump it to elevate and pull on it to go down. The pedals are indeed a bit high but you will definitely get used to them. I'm not sure if you got a manual, but if so make sure you step on that pedal all the way to the bottom to make sure the clutch is engaged before you switch gears.
